#4dc1a2 basic color information

#4dc1a2

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#4dc1a2 has decimal index of: 5095842, is composed of 30.2% red, 75.7% green and 63.5% blue. #4dc1a2 in CMYK color model, is composed of 60.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.1% yellow and 24.3% black.
#66cc99 is the closest web-safe color to #4dc1a2.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
